Re: diamond 8MB permedia2 AGP in Debian



On Fri, 9 Oct 1998, Zheng Wang wrote:

> 
> Hi,
> I am configure my Debian. I got trouble when I config the Card. I have
> diamond 8MB permeida2 AGP. I could not find the this item in the list. I
> have Debian2 with kernel 2.0.34. If I try one of the item from Diamond,
> some time the machine will die, sometime it can not start the X server.
> Could you help me out one this? Thanks

There is a fairly easy fix for this. You simply need to download a special
X server from S.u.S.E. They provide a 100% working server for the Diamond
Permedia 2 AGP card. Take a look at http://www.suse.com/ and follow the
link to the English site. You will need to download the correct server and
the modified config stuff. Just simply follow the instructions on the site
for what to download and for installation. 

I myself have a Diamond Permedia 2 8mb AGP card (Fire GL 1000 PRO) and I
have been using this server for quite some time and so far everything
works flawlessly.
